Who is an OB-GYN?

Reproductive health issues account for nearly one-third of all health problems women encounter between the ages of 15 and 44. They are an essential aspect of any treatment.

More than ever, physicians must be aware of the health disparities between men and women to give competent care.

An obstetrician-gynecologist or OB-GYN is a generalist practitioner trained to care for women's health issues. Women see an OB-GYN for pregnancy-related advice, preventive screenings, fertility problems, and menopause care, among other reasons. Because the education and clinical training for obstetrics and gynecology occur concurrently, some OB-GYN physicians may instead choose to specialize in one of these two fields (practicing as a gynecologist or an obstetrician, respectively).

A gynecologist specializes in female reproductive health, such as irregular periods, changes in flow, abdominal cramps, or the numerous symptoms of the menopausal transition. They also offer Pap smears, cancer screening, hysterectomies, tubal ligations, and testing for sexually transmitted diseases. Gynecologists, however, rarely consult on issues linked with pregnancy and childbirth.

In contrast, an obstetrician is trained to deliver preconception, postnatal, and pregnancy-related care. It includes consultations on the proper nutrition and dietary supplements for an expectant mother, the medications she should avoid taking, and any surgical interventions during childbirth or puerperium (i.e., six weeks immediately following childbirth). 

Obstetricians often deliver babies and regularly monitor fetal development through ultrasonography. They play an essential role in high-risk pregnancies, where a mother suffers from pre-existing severe conditions that may potentially complicate childbirth.


Educational qualifications of an OB-GYN

Becoming an OB-GYN takes years of dedicated education and hands-on training. Here's a closer look at the journey:

  1. Undergraduate education: Any aspiring OB-GYN starts by earning a b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university. They pass the critical Medical College Admission Test (MCAT) to attend medical school.
  2. Medical school: The next step is four years of medical school. The first two years focus on essential medical sciences like anatomy, physiology, and pharmacology. In the last two years, students undergo hands-on clinical training, working with actual patients under the supervision of experienced physicians.
  3. Residency: OB-GYNs then enter a four-year residency, where they start practicing and caring for patients in various settings, including labor and delivery, gynecological surgeries, and outpatient clinics. All of this is done under the guidance of seasoned doctors, allowing residents to build their experience and confidence.
  4. Board certification: Once they have completed residency, OB-GYNs can choose to become certified by the American Board of Obstetrics and Gynecology (ABOG). To do this, they must pass both a written and oral exam to demonstrate and exemplify their knowledge and skills.
  5. Continuing education: Even after years of training, OB-GYNs must take part in continuing education activities to stay updated on the developments in the field.


OB-GYN subspecialties

While a significant number of OB-GYNs are generalists, the American Board of Medical Specialties (ABMS) estimates that the number of OB-GYNs who have attained board certification in a subspecialty has recently increased significantly through the years. The American Board of Obstetrics and Gynecology (ABOG) defines four principal subspecialties in obstetrics and gynecology:

  • Gynecologic oncology: This subspecialty concerns cancers of the female reproductive organs. Gynecologic oncologists are highly skilled in diagnosing and treating cancers such as ovarian cancer, cervical cancer, vaginal cancer, and uterine cancer.
  • Maternal-fetal medicine: Specialists in maternal-fetal medicine handle and tackle high-risk pregnancies. They are responsible for taking care of both the mother and the infant. They may also monitor and oversee complicated or high-risk deliveries, such as a breech baby delivered vaginally.
  • Female pelvic medicine and reconstructive surgery: In this surgery, the practitioners treat women with pelvic floor disorders medically and surgically. These physicians address an overactive bladder, urine incontinence, and pelvic organ prolapse.
  • Reproductive endocrinology and infertility: OB-GYNs with expertise in men's and women's fertility issues are known as reproductive endocrinologists (REs). They treat reproductive health issues such as endometriosis.


OB-GYNs and pregnancy

OB-GYNs can provide vital care for pregnant women. They are trained to recognize and intervene if complications arise during pregnancy or childbirth. The active supervision and guidance of experienced OB-GYNs before, during, and after pregnancy can contribute to the mother's and infant's overall health and well-being. However, OB-GYNs also provide routine care to adolescent and adult women. You should attend preventive screenings and check-ups regardless of plans to start a family.

The news of an arriving baby is a moment of joy and celebration. Consequently, one of the first things on your list as a soon-to-be parent is finding and consulting an OB-GYN. The right OB-GYN would understand your needs and desires as a patient. Besides, preconception care can be an essential determinant of your baby's health. It includes decisions regarding nutrition, dietary supplements, the medications to avoid, and the physical work you do during pregnancy. Seeing an OB-GYN can also provide you with reassurance and peace of mind.

Your OB-GYN will monitor your and the fetus's health throughout your pregnancy. They will evaluate your general health, measure your tummy, listen for the fetal heartbeat, and use ultrasonography to check the fetus's growth. Your visits to the OB-GYN will increase in frequency as your pregnancy continues into its later months. OB-GYN visits may be more frequent in high-risk pregnancies.

After childbirth, your OB-GYN will assess your and your infant's well-being. They would also make referrals to various other experts as appropriate. For instance, a mother may see a lactation consultant if they are experiencing difficulty feeding. Similarly, OB-GYNs may recommend a psychiatric practitioner referral for a mother showing postpartum depression symptoms.


OB-GYNs and family planning

OB-GYNs can provide family planning assistance, such as pregnancy planning, pregnancy prevention, and interpregnancy care. They can help you plan your perfect family while undertaking all safety measures through information, awareness, and medical assistance. 

Pregnancy planning

If you need someone to regularly guide you on the best practices and lifestyle changes for a successful conception, seek out the best ob-gyn near you. They can suggest when to start taking prenatal vitamins to reduce the risk of neural tube defects. They can help you follow a nutrient-rich diet, review existing medications, and advise you to stop substance use to ensure the healthiest pregnancy.

OB-GYNs can even diagnose and treat underlying health conditions and improve your chances of natural conception. They can also help you with fertility issues and recommend safe assisted pregnancy options. If you wish to start a family, an OB-GYN must review your reproductive health and scan possible underlying problems to prevent pregnancy complications later. 

Pregnancy prevention

OB-GYNs can suggest appropriate contraception options to prevent pregnancy. It can help you if you don't want more children or want to avoid unwanted pregnancies. Birth control or contraception is a personal choice. Still, OB-GYN can help you determine the most suitable contraception method for safe pregnancy prevention. Temporary pregnancy prevention options include:

  • Vaginal rings
  • Birth control pills
  • Intrauterine devices
  • Hormonal birth control patches
  • Diaphragms
  • Birth control shots

If you no longer wish to grow your family size, you can ask the OB-GYN near you for permanent birth control solutions. They will examine your body and suggest safe methods for permanent pregnancy prevention. 


What is interpregnancy care?

Some individuals may prefer to keep a gap of a few years between two children. OB-GYNs can help them with appropriate interpregnancy family planning assistance. 

The human body is too weak after the first childbirth. In many cases, another pregnancy is precarious for the mother and the baby. In such cases, the OB-GYN can recommend spacing another pregnancy to allow recovery. This kind of care is called inter-pregnancy care. It begins during the postnatal stage and continues till the body is entirely healthy. For instance, in a C-section delivery, the doctor advises the patient to wait for a minimum of 18 months before planning another baby. 

Inter-pregnancy care also includes those who have suffered a miscarriage, dilation, and curettage (D&C), and complications during childbirth. In these cases, OB-GYNs first conduct detailed physical examinations to identify safe timelines to plan a pregnancy to minimize the risks and achieve better pregnancy outcomes. 


Can adolescents and teenagers consult an ob-gyn?

Yes! In fact, the American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ists (ACOG) suggests that young girls schedule a visit with a gynecologist or ob-gyn when they're between the ages of 13 and 15. Consider visiting the best ob-gyn near you if your daughter is not getting her period even after turning 15. 

Having a trusted OB-GYN from a young age can help adolescents and teens build a strong relationship with their OB-GYN and communicate easily. This way, young girls will have the opportunity to understand the importance of reproductive health and developmental changes occurring in their bodies from the right medical professional. 

Often, preteens and teenagers do not feel comfortable asking adults and caregivers personal questions regarding concerns like periods, sex, and birth control. Instead, they turn to the internet and their friends for information, which can be harmful and misleading. An OB-GYN provides accurate answers and demystifies any misconceptions or incorrect information that parents or children have. 

Additionally, an OB-GYN may continue giving preteens advice as they grow older. For example, if a pelvic exam is required for an urgent health concern in the future, having the same trusted OB-GYN can decrease a patient's anxiety about the exam. 

Other concerns young adults can discuss during their OB-GYN visit include- 

  • Dispelling myths against sexually transmitted infections and getting access to the proper treatment at the right time. Your OB-GYN will also teach you to lower your risk of sexually transmitted infections (STIs). 
  • If you are struggling with puberty and have concerns like heavy acne or unwanted hair growth, an OB-GYN can offer treatments. Further, OB-GYNs also educate patients on hygiene. 
  • You can discuss everything regarding your periodic cycle, i.e., if your periods are regular, how to get relief from painful periods, find out why your periods are too difficult, and learn ways to deal with premenstrual syndrome (PMS).
  • Your OB-GYN can help you understand what it means to be in a consensual relationship. 
  • Patients can also openly discuss their struggles with gender identity, sexuality, and what it means to be a part of the LGBTQ community. OB-GYNs are now becoming more understanding and inclusive of gender identity issues, both physical and emotional. You can discuss treatments like hormonal transitions. OB-GYNs can offer medications that can pause puberty and begin a hormonal transition. They also address any mental health concerns you may have related to gender identity.
  • Your OB-GYN can review your medical history to help you evaluate your risk for cervical cancer and certain genetic conditions. 
  • You can also discuss the ideal time to start a family and your options for conceiving. 
  • OB-GYNs maintain confidentiality regarding their patients' issues. You may also discuss your situation at home, child support, and domestic abuse or intimate partner violence. Your OB-GYN will direct you towards the right resources and help you get the support you need.

Women's health in Texas

The Health and Human Services has the mandate to provide health care services to women in Texas. These include advice related to avoiding unplanned pregnancies, fostering healthier pregnancies, combating domestic abuse, and caring for children. Texans can also apply for the Children's Health Insurance Program and Medicaid coverage for their children.

One of the most acclaimed government-sanctioned medical programs, Healthy Texas Women, is dedicated to providing free health and family planning services to eligible Texas women. Healthy Texas Women assists women in making informed reproductive choices, whether they want to start a family soon, delay becoming a parent, or avoid pregnancy altogether. The advice offered by the program may also benefit future pregnancy planning and general wellness.
